摘要 | NiFe2O4@CoFe2O4 core-shell nanofibers were prepared by the co-electrospinning method. The prepared core-shell NiFe2O4@CoFe2O4 nanofibers electrode has the specific capacitance of 480 Fg(-1) at a current density of 1Ag(-1). After being cycled 2000 times at a current density of 5Ag(-1), the capacity of NiFe2O4@CoFe2O4 core-shell nanofibers remained 87%. The electrochemical performance of the supercapacitor is improved by the synergistic action of the multi-metal and indicates that core/shell NiFe2O4@CoFe2O4 nanofibers are promising materials. |
